The Ghost of Arch Passage

"The place chains rattle and ravens stare, something dreadful is waiting there."
The Ghoat of Arch Passage is an urban legend dating back to 3168 and is still alive today. The legend tells of a ghost that haunts the now famous Arch Passage.

The Ghost

The spirit itself is described as often either a revanent of a fallen soldier from the Herriland Civil Wars, or sometimes even the ghost of a plague doctor who was tricked by The Crow . The ghost is described as wearing dark clothing and the mask of a raven and a left arm that is black and feathered with sharp talons. The legend says that the ghost is often surrounded by ravens with dark red eyes, often landing on their shoulder. The ravens are said to watch any intruders to the passage, alerting the ghost with their calls.

The Deaths

The Ghost of Arch Passage is not a peaceful one, being told as willing to kill anyone that tresspasses on it's streets. The legend goes that once alerted by it's ravens, the ghost will appear in front of the tresspasser, and will ask for one of their deepest secrets. If the victim does not answer, or if the revenant is not satisfied, it will remove it's mask and forcible take the secret with their dreadful stare, killing the victim.

Cultural Impact

The Ghost of Arch Passage is one of the more famous myths in the city. However, in the current day, the story is seen as more myth than truth, but has still spawned some superstitions around venturing near Arch Passage at night. To the Church of the Lightbearer, the legend is an uncomfortable mystery, scaring even the bravest of their Cullers from patrolling the area. Even those regarded as unholy are fearful of the tale, often avoiding the area too. 

Literature

Many books and poems mention the Ghost of Arch Passage, especially literature about Fellian legends.

Art

The revernant is a popular subject for many artists throughout Starfell, often creating their own interpretations of the ghost and it's many ravens.

Theatre and Storytelling

The legend is not a common topic for theatre production, due to the lack of details known and the somewhat "unholy" nature of the myth, a few smaller acting troupes, namely the Harrowers Troupe have attempted adapting the legend for the stage, finding mild success. However, As a story by word of mouth, The Ghost of Arch passage is a very popular tale, often told between siblings, or older children to their peers.   

Historical Basis

Around the time that the legend surfaced, there were a few unexplainable deaths in and around Arch Passage. The deaths showed similarity to vampire attacks, though the victims had no visble bite or scratch wounds. All the corpses had a shocked expression, with completely black eyes and what resembled black dust on their lips. Since the initial incident, there have been a many disappearances associated with the area, though no corpses were found.
